US authorities mentioned that the person who tried to kill former President Donald Trump acted alone and there’s no signal of overseas involvement.

However FBI officers burdened at a information briefing on Wednesday {that a} motive for the assassination try stays unknown, and so they mentioned that Thomas Crooks – the 20-year-old assailant – had a “combination of ideologies”.

The legislation enforcement company described Crooks’s search historical past, and it launched photographs of the gun he used and the improvised explosive units present in his automotive.

Crooks tried to shoot the previous president at a rally in Butler, Pennsylvania, on 13 July. He grazed Trump’s ear, killed one man and significantly injured two others.

Kevin Rojek, head of the FBI’s Pittsburgh workplace, mentioned that Crooks started looking out on-line for Trump marketing campaign occasions beginning in September 2023.

He looked for occasions for each Trump and President Joe Biden, who was nonetheless the Democratic nominee on the time of the capturing. He additionally regarded for the placement of each the Republican and Democratic nationwide conventions.

“When… the Trump rally was introduced early in July, he turned hyper-focused on that particular occasion and checked out it as a goal of alternative,” Mr Rojek mentioned.

Crooks registered for the Trump rally one week prematurely, Mr Rojek mentioned.

On the identical day, the 20-year-old searched how far murderer Lee Harvey Oswald was from John F Kennedy when the Marine veteran fatally shot the US president in 1963.

Crooks additionally regarded up “The place will Trump converse from at Butler Farm Present?” – the positioning of the rally. His search historical past confirmed that he had tried to seek out bomb making directions and substances as effectively, authorities mentioned.

“We imagine the topic engaged in detailed assault planning,” Mr Rojek mentioned.

FBI officers mentioned Crooks’s on-line actions confirmed a “combination of ideologies” and that they’re persevering with to look into his on-line presence.

“We see no definitive ideology related to our topic, both left leaning or proper leaning,” Mr Rojek mentioned.

Crooks was a registered Republican. In 2021, he donated $15 to liberal marketing campaign group ActBlue.

Officers mentioned that some anti-Semitic feedback on-line “had been related to accounts related to [Crooks]” and that they had been working to find out whether or not he wrote them.

The FBI has beforehand mentioned that Crooks had a minimum of two social media accounts which confirmed contradictory ideological views. The content material of the accounts has not been made public.

On the Butler rally, Crooks was on the roof of a close-by constructing for about six minutes. He fired eight photographs at Trump, who was talking on a stage, earlier than a Secret Service sniper killed him.

Throughout Wednesday’s information convention, FBI officers additionally responded to criticism by conservatives, together with Republican Congressman Clay Higgins of Louisiana, that the company had cleaned up the crime scene and returned Crooks’s physique to his household too rapidly.

Mr Rojek mentioned that customary procedures had been adopted within the clear up of the positioning, that Crooks’s physique was returned after an post-mortem was accomplished and that it’s not customary process to retain human stays indefinitely.

The post-mortem indicated that Crooks had no hint of unlawful medicine or alcohol in his system. The FBI mentioned that the Crooks household has co-operated with their investigation.

A Congressional process power together with each Republicans and Democrats is within the means of investigating the safety failures that led to the capturing.

Kimberly Cheatle, the director of the Secret Service on the time of the capturing, stepped down from her position last month after dealing with intense strain from lawmakers.

She has since been changed by Ronald Rowe as appearing director.

At the least five Secret Service agents have been placed on administrative leave following the safety lapse.

Final week, Trump held an outside rally in North Carolina – his first for the reason that assassination try. He appeared behind a podium surrounded by bulletproof glass.
